Governance Role Of Analyst Coverage And Investor Protection, Jerry Sun

Odette School of Business Publications

This study examines whether investor protection affects the governance role of analysts in constraining earnings management. Using a sample of 50,966 company-year observations from 24 countries for 1990-2007, the study finds that earnings management is more negatively associated with analyst coverage in weak investor protection countries than in strong investor protection countries. The findings suggest that analyst coverage plays a more important governance role in countries where investor protection is weak (i.e., a substitute relationship exists between analyst coverage and investor protection). The Effect Of Earnings Quality And Country-Level Institutions On The Value Relevance Of Earnings, Steven F. Cahan, David Emanuel, Jerry Sun

Odette School of Business Publications

This study investigates the relationship between the value relevance of earnings and earnings quality across countries. We find that there is a stronger relationship between earnings quality and the value relevance of earnings in countries with high investor protection than in countries with weak investor protection. We also find that the association between the value relevance of earnings and earnings quality is higher when a country's information environment is less opaque.
